This assignment is about designing a game, using a couple of tools. These tools are:

  • Concept Document
  • Pitch
  • Paper Prototype
  • Individual project report
  • One Page Design

The Concept Document:

This is where you compile everything you have done when designing the game. The Concept Document is for the group only, the group who is going to turn it into a playable digital version. This is everything from the core mechanics, to target audience and concept art. Simply put, the Concept Document should contain everything there is to know about the game and market potential.

The Pitch:

The Pitch is for the investors. The Pitch exists because you want investors to give you money so you can make the game. The Pitch is supposed to give the investors something to be interested about. It should contain pictures, and short punchy lines about the game.

The Paper Prototype:

The paper prototype should simulate what the PC version of the game should look like. It is a paper prototype, so it is supposed to be played without any digital means. It is vital that the paper prototype simulates the same feelings as the PC version is going to do. For example like stress. If stress is a vital part of your PC version, like tetris for example, it is important that the player playing the paper prototype feels the stress part like he or she would if playing the PC version.

Individual project report:

This is the one part of the assignment that you have to do indivudally. It is supposed to be educational for future people doing this assignment, and  interesting for people who wants to read how my group did during the assignment. It is much about what we did wrong, what we did right, and what I think we did to improve the progress of the assignment. It contains an introduction, methodology, results, analysis and a summary.
